GetMenuItemCount function (winuser.h)

Determines the number of items in the specified menu.

Syntax

int GetMenuItemCount(
  [in, optional] HMENU hMenu
);

Parameters

[in, optional] hMenu

Type: HMENU

A handle to the menu to be examined.

Return value

Type: int

If the function succeeds, the return value specifies the number of items in the menu.

If the function fails, the return value is -1. To get extended error information, call GetLastError.

Requirements

Requirement Value
Minimum supported client Windows 2000 Professional [desktop apps only]
Minimum supported server Windows 2000 Server [desktop apps only]
Target Platform Windows
Header winuser.h (include Windows.h)
Library User32.lib
DLL User32.dll
API set ext-ms-win-ntuser-menu-l1-1-0 (introduced in Windows 8)

See also

Conceptual

GetMenuItemID

Menus

Reference